A guide to setting up a virtual private network (VPN) on Windows

A Virtual Private Network (VPN) is a technology that creates a secure and encrypted connection over a less secure network, such as the internet. By using a VPN, users can protect their online privacy and security while accessing the internet. To set up a VPN on Windows, you first need to choose a VPN service provider that fits your needs. There are many different VPN providers available, so it is essential to do some research to find the best one for you. Once you have chosen a provider, you will need to sign up for an account and download the VPN client software from their website.

After downloading the software, you can install it on your Windows computer by following the on-screen instructions. Once the software is installed, you will need to launch the VPN client and log in using the credentials provided by your VPN service provider.

Once you are logged in, you can choose a server location to connect to. It is essential to select a server location that is close to you to ensure fast and stable connection speeds. After selecting a server location, you can connect to the VPN by clicking the connect button.

Once you are connected to the VPN, all of your internet traffic will be encrypted and routed through the VPN server, providing you with a secure and private connection. This means that your internet service provider and other third parties will not be able to see the websites you visit or the information you send and receive online.

Using a VPN on Windows has many benefits. By encrypting your internet traffic, a VPN can protect your online privacy and security. It can also help you bypass censorship and geo-restrictions, allowing you to access websites and services that may be blocked in your country. Additionally, a VPN can help you protect your sensitive information, such as passwords and credit card numbers, from hackers and cybercriminals.
